Transaction 43077e7074101121fefb9e8140c056609eda7b39a23e4b32c337a9ef6984bc00
2 Input
2 Outputs
- 43077e7074101121fefb9e8140c056609eda7b39a23e4b32c337a9ef6984bc00:0
- 43077e7074101121fefb9e8140c056609eda7b39a23e4b32c337a9ef6984bc00:1
value 497030
address 1L7jwcuVz6y4QeDirHTUFgeuWs4PXD1XUA
value 86969
address 1C6JMkNNyPRxSY6NFdkGw6Wvdux2VGKiC4